Association of Daily Mean Temperature and Temperature Variability With Onset Risks of Acute Aortic Dissection
BACKGROUND: The association between ambient temperature and cardiovascular diseases has been well established, but evidence of temporal changes in the risk of acute aortic dissection (AAD) onset is lacking.
